Top 3 Best 91206 California Public Middle Schools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there are 4 public middle schools serving 2,735 students in 91206, CA.
The top ranked public middle schools in 91206, CA are Woodrow Wilson Middle School, Jewel City Community Day and Verdugo Academy.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public middle schools in zipcode 91206 have an average math proficiency score of 50% (versus the California public middle school average of 32%), and reading proficiency score of 50% (versus the 47% statewide average). Middle schools in 91206, CA have an average ranking of 7/10, which is in the top 50% of California public middle schools.
Minority enrollment is 41%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the California public middle school average of 77% (majority Hispanic).
